This position provides general office support with a variety of clerical activities and related tasks. The Welcome Center Graduate Intern will be responsible for providing direct or indirect assistance to other offices/departments with student records, assist in the processing of applications, participate in the generation of direct mail to prospective students, answering incoming calls, directing calls to appropriate personnel, flow of correspondence, requisition of supplies as well as additional clerical duties. He/she is part of the team responsible for the recruitment of new students and will work collaboratively with others on campus to achieve the enrollment and net revenue targets established by the Cabinet.
Duties and responsibilities
- Participate in the generation of direct mail to prospective students.
- Retrieve documents from College Board, E-Script, Parchment and other electronic services.
- Deals with queries from campus personnel and the general public.
- Answers telephones and directs the caller to the appropriate campus office or personnel. Will transfer a caller to staff member’s voice mailbox when they are unavailable.
- Provides callers with information such as campus address, event and tour information, phone and fax numbers of other campus offices, and other related information.
- Takes and retrieves messages for various personnel.
- Receives and assists visitors to the Center for Enrollment.
- Monitors the office’s general email account.
- Reviews and updates new applications in database daily
- Updates calendar with tour guest information and adds coaches to appointments as needed.
- Updates Welcome sheet in lobby daily.
- Prepares tour guest documents and sets out packages for daily campus tours.
- Takes over-the-counter deposits and hands out lunch tickets and bookstore coupons as needed.
- Facilitates the ordering, receiving, stocking, and distribution of office supplies.
- Tidies and maintains the reception area.
- Assists with overflow work from other support staff as needed.
- Assists with special projects as assigned.
- Other duties as assigned.

About Virginia Wesleyan University
Virginia Wesleyan University (vwu.edu) is Coastal Virginia's premier university of the liberal arts and sciences. Situated on a 300-acre park-like campus in Virginia Beach, VWU annually enrolls more than 5,000 learners in all programs in all locations, including nearly 1,700 students in undergraduate, graduate and online programs. Students thrive in average class sizes of 12, and nearly 90 percent of new graduates are employed or enrolled in graduate school within one year of graduation. Through its Environmental Guiding Principles, the University incorporates a commitment to sustainability in every aspect of campus life. VWU is an inclusive community dedicated to scholarship and service grounded in the liberal arts and sciences, inspiring students to build meaningful lives through engagement in Coastal Virginia's dynamic metropolitan region, the nation and the world.
